TLDR Deep Analysis

Full 5-layer analysis of a specific function. Use when debugging or deeply understanding code.

Trigger

  • /tldr-deep <function_name>
  • "analyze function X in detail"
  • "I need to deeply understand how Y works"
  • Debugging complex functions

Layers

Layer

Purpose

Command

L1: AST

Structure

tldr extract <file>

L2: Call Graph

Navigation

tldr context <func> --depth 2

L3: CFG

Complexity

tldr cfg <file> <func>

L4: DFG

Data flow

tldr dfg <file> <func>

L5: Slice

Dependencies

tldr slice <file> <func> <line>

Execution

Given a function name, run all layers:

# First find the file

tldr search "def <function_name>" .

# Then run each layer

tldr extract <found_file>              # L1: Full file structure

tldr context <function_name> --project . --depth 2  # L2: Call graph

tldr cfg <found_file> <function_name>  # L3: Control flow

tldr dfg <found_file> <function_name>  # L4: Data flow

tldr slice <found_file> <function_name> <target_line>  # L5: Slice

When to Use

  • Debugging - Need to understand all paths through a function
  • Refactoring - Need to know what depends on what
  • Code review - Analyzing complex functions
  • Performance - Finding hot spots (high cyclomatic complexity)

Programmatic API

from tldr.api import (

    extract_file,

    get_relevant_context,

    get_cfg_context,

    get_dfg_context,

    get_slice

)

# All layers for one function

file_info = extract_file("src/processor.py")

context = get_relevant_context("src/", "process_data", depth=2)

cfg = get_cfg_context("src/processor.py", "process_data")

dfg = get_dfg_context("src/processor.py", "process_data")

slice_lines = get_slice("src/processor.py", "process_data", target_line=42)
